Testing Before Selling
Before listing any design on a creative marketplace, it’s essential to test it across various use cases. Here’s how I evaluated She is Mom Strong Beautiful SVG, Mom Svg:
- T-shirt graphics: Placed on a white shirt mockup, the design stood out clearly. But when tested on darker tones, the contrast was weaker unless paired with a bold background or border. Keep this in mind when planning your colorways.
- Mug and tote bag prints: The layout flowed well on curved surfaces, though some text lines needed slight resizing to maintain readability. Always preview how the design wraps around objects using product mockups before publishing.
- Printable wall art and greeting cards: The PNGs provided excellent quality for print-on-demand services. I recommend checking file resolution to ensure crisp output, especially if you're selling large-format prints.
- Planner stickers and scrapbooking kits: Some of the smaller quotes worked beautifully as decorative accents, while others were better suited as main features. If you’re packaging this as a sticker design bundle, organize by size and usage type to help customers choose easily.
I also tested the SVG cut quality on both Cricut and Silhouette machines. The paths were clean and precise, making it suitable for vinyl projects and sublimation designs. However, I noticed that a few intricate elements required careful alignment during cutting to avoid misregistration. For commercial use, always verify the SVG design's compatibility with your chosen tools.

Design Tips and Seller Notes
Here are some practical tips I picked up while working with this graphic design asset:
- Test on real mockups: Upload the SVG to free mockup generators to see how it looks on actual products.
- Preview as a marketplace thumbnail: Crop and resize the image to fit standard thumbnail sizes on Etsy or Shopify.
- Check dark and light backgrounds: Make sure the design remains legible and visually appealing in both contexts.
- Verify PNG transparency: Especially important for overlaying the design on textured or patterned surfaces.
- Inspect SVG cut quality: Open the file in your preferred design software and run a simulated cut test.
- Confirm file resolution: High-res PNGs are great for printables, but double-check the DPI settings before offering them for sale.
- Organize files clearly: Provide folders labeled by format (SVG, PNG, DXF) and by purpose (t-shirt design, mug design, etc.) to enhance customer experience.
- Pair with complementary fonts: Serif, sans serif, script, and display fonts can all enhance the visual storytelling depending on the product type.
